"Three in One" - Polyautoimmunity with Multiple Autoimmune Syndrome.

Abstract

Autoimmune disease (AD) may well start off as a single diagnosis and over the years develop into polyautoimmunity and even multiple autoimmune syndromes (MAS) seen in the same patient, as new clinical symptoms and laboratory finding show up in the course of disease. We present a case of MAS who was initially diagnosed to have autoimmune thyroid disease (AITD) - hypothyroidism. She was then evaluated for persistent mild to moderate iron deficiency anemia, unintentional weight loss along with skin rash and diagnosed to have celiac disease and undifferentiated connective tissue disease (uCTD). © Journal of the Association of Physicians of India 2011.
